**Q: Why does the Placefill widget return no suggestions in staging?**

Usually the staging index hasn't synced. Placefill rebuilds its suggestion index nightly; staging lags a day behind production. Don't file a bug until you've confirmed the index timestamp in the widget's debug panel. Steps for checking and forcing a rebuild are documented here.

wiki page, bawig-yawep: https://jenkins.nelvrotech.local/ticket/build/projects/view/view/pages/view/a285c2b5588ad4f337d9b5f2

Leadership Review Briefing — Large-Deal Discount Policy

For the finance team: the proposed policy caps standard discounts on Orivant Suite deals above the large-deal threshold at 18%, with any exception requiring sign-off from Deputy CFO Halvorsen. Margin modeling suggests this protects gross margin while keeping us competitive against Trellix Nova. The strategic rationale is set out in the note that follows.

management briefing: The renewal with Ulaathix Group closes at $2 million a year, 15 percent below the last contract. Project Oliwyn slips by two quarters because of the audit delay.

Capacity note — Spokeshift rebalancer. Plugin authors: the solver caps truck routes per zone and trims candidate stations before scoring. Exceeding the candidate cap silently drops low-demand docks, so size your zone hints accordingly. Peak load in the Varnmouth pilot hit 4x baseline on weekday mornings; we provision for 6x. Do not override the scoring window unless your plugin handles partial batches. The constants below are the defaults your plugin inherits at registration.

tuning table, hagug-bageg:
QUOTAS = {
    "kasix": 561,
    "prawyn": 1021,
    "fenok": 707,
    "belael": 91,
    "ralius": 951,
    "casion": 498,
    "kelmir": 539,
}

Quick heads-up for the Thistleworks release: the Ordana API fix batches the order-history resolvers, so we go from ~40 queries per request down to 3. That frees a lot of headroom on the Pergola DB pool, and I'd like to shrink it before the Friday cut. The batch sizes and pool limits I'm proposing are as follows.

constants for hawif-hawip:
RATE_LIMITS = {
    "gileth": 347,
    "rusdor": 693,
}